System and method for extending communication range and reducing power consumption of vehicle diagnostic equipment

Abstract
Disclosed are systems and methods for transmitting obtained vehicle diagnostic data to a separate display device. The method includes a first vehicle diagnostic device obtaining vehicle diagnostic data via a vehicle interface to a diagnostic port of a vehicle, determining whether a direct wireless connection with one or more display devices is available, and determining whether an indirect wireless connection with the one or more display devices is available via a second separate vehicle diagnostic device. Responsive to a further determination, the vehicle diagnostic device may transmit the obtained diagnostic data to the one or more display devices via the second separate vehicle diagnostic device. The further determination may be based on one or more of wireless connectivity status, power level status, transmission power requirements, or other facts or determinations.

10. A method of transmitting vehicle diagnostic data comprising:
-
obtaining, by a first vehicle diagnostic device, vehicle diagnostic data via a vehicle interface with a vehicle under test; determining, by the first vehicle diagnostic device, whether a direct wireless connection with one or more display devices is available; determining, by the first vehicle diagnostic device, whether an indirect wireless connection with the one or more display devices is available using at least a direct wireless connection with a second separate vehicle diagnostic device; determining, by the first vehicle diagnostic device, that the second separate vehicle diagnostic device is operating off of an external power source; determining, by the first vehicle diagnostic device, whether less transmission power is required to transmit to the second separate vehicle diagnostic device than to transmit to the one or more display devices; and responsive to the first diagnostic device determining that the second separate vehicle diagnostic device is operating off an external power source and that less transmission power is required, indirectly transmitting, by the first vehicle diagnostic device, a first portion of the obtained diagnostic data to the one or more display devices via the second separate vehicle diagnostic device. - View Dependent Claims (11, 12, 13, 14, 15, 16, 17, 18)

24. A system comprising:
-
a display device including a first wireless communications interface and a display to visually present diagnostic data; a first vehicle diagnostic device including a first processor, a vehicle interface configured to obtain diagnostic data from a vehicle under test, and a second wireless communications interface; and a second vehicle diagnostic device including a second processor and a third wireless communications interface, wherein the first processor is configured to determine whether an indirect wireless connection with the display device is available using at least a direct wireless connection with the second vehicle diagnostic device, determine that the second vehicle diagnostic device is operating off of an external power source, determine whether less transmission power is required to transmit to the second vehicle diagnostic device than to transmit directly to the display device, and responsive to the first processor determining that the second vehicle diagnostic device is operating off an external power source and that less transmission power is required, cause the second wireless communications interface to transmit a first portion of the diagnostic data, obtained by the vehicle interface, to the second vehicle diagnostic device, wherein the third wireless communications interface is configured to receive the first portion of the diagnostic data, transmitted to the second vehicle diagnostic device by the second communications interface, and then transmit the first portion of the diagnostic data, received by the third wireless communications interface, to the display device, wherein the first wireless communications interface is configured to receive the first portion of the diagnostic data transmitted by the second communications interface, and wherein the display is configured to visually present the first portion of the diagnostic data received by the first wireless communications interface. - View Dependent Claims (25, 26, 27, 28, 29, 30, 31)
